In person, the colors are dependant on the light and the angle the animal is viewed at. For instance, one of my maxima clams that is blue viewed from overhead is purple when viewed through the glass.
In pictures, the colors will also be dependant on the photo-editing software used. In this particular case, I'd guess the animals colors are quite different from the photograph.
